SEAMS
SEAMS is the system used to create Blackboard sites and for the activation (A2A) of Blackboard sites.
Please note: when becoming a SEAMS user you need to contact Sydney eLearning to set up a password.
A2A Checklist
Please see if you have addressed the A2A Checklist
- Has the website been discussed/reviewed with a peer?
- Does the website contain a Unit Outline?
- Do you have a plan to communicate with students about how to access and use the site?
- Are the links to the IT and Sydney eLearning helpdesks still on the homepage?
- Is there an up to date year of publication and copyright notice on the UoS home page?
- Do all the resources for this website for the semester comply with the University Copyright policy?
While requesting the creation of a UoS site, it is recommended that you agree to allow Arts eLearning access. In this way, the eLearning team can assist you if you run into problems.
eLearning site "modes": Categorising your unit of study website
| Modes | Description of Modes |
|---|---|
| A1 - informational |
The unit of study website provides information resources only (eg, unit of study outline, readings, links to other related websites). |
| A2 - supplemental | A1+ the unit of study website provides activities requiring active student participation but these are not part of the assessment framework for the unit of study. |
| B1 – blended (assessed) | A1+ The unit of study website provides activities requiring active student participation and these are assessed as part of the students’ performance. |
| B2 - blended (replacement) | A1+ The unit of study website provides activities requiring active student participation and these have replaced some of the face-to-face class time of students. |
| B3 – blended (replacement and assessment) | A1 + The unit of study website provides activities requiring active student participation and these are assessed and have replaced some of the face-to-face class time of students. |
| C1 - fully flexible | The unit of study website supports a unit of study which can be completed almost completely off campus (for example, the unit of study might require a residential weekend). |
